AN out-of-control boat has launched out of the water and onto a nearby pickup truck in Perth, in a situation in which all luckily escaped uninjured.
Boats were being loaded and unloaded at a ramp in Mindarie when a vessel came flying toward the shore, hitting a trailer and launching onto a nearby pickup.
An investigation is underway as to what caused the accident, with locals speculating it could have been the result of a mechanical or electrical failure.
